Solution for -4(v+2)+2v+6=6v+6 equation:



-4(v+2)+2v+6=6v+6
We move all terms to the left:
-4(v+2)+2v+6-(6v+6)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
2v-4(v+2)-(6v+6)+6=0
We multiply parentheses
2v-4v-(6v+6)-8+6=0
We get rid of parentheses
2v-4v-6v-6-8+6=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-8v-8=0
We move all terms containing v to the left, all other terms to the right
-8v=8
v=8/-8
v=-1
